## Building Access: Summer Intern Cohort Arrival

Visiting contractors should note that the Brindlemoor Analytics intern cohort arrives Monday, and the Larchgate Atrium will be congested between 08:30 and 10:00. Please use the east service corridor during this window and sign in at the secondary desk. Deliveries to Floor 3 must be pre-announced to the duty coordinator. Contractors escorting equipment through the intern orientation zone will need the temporary door-pass listed below.

staff pass of badup-kawig = bdg-TYN-3

BRIEFING — Leadership Review: Second-Source Supplier Search

Board members, quick update. Our sole supplier for the Quellan valve housings, Tarrow Castings, has flagged capacity limits, so we've been shopping for a second source. Three candidates shortlisted; the standout is Ferriday Works near Ostenbridge — good tooling, decent pricing, sensible lead times. Qualification samples arrive next month. We're not dropping Tarrow, just de-risking. The bigger strategic angle is spelled out immediately below.

management briefing: Headcount on the Belix team goes from 60 to 93 by the end of November. Gross margin on Belix came in at 23 percent against a plan of 47 percent.

Quick heads-up on Pinwheel UI versioning: we cut a minor release every sprint, and anything touching component props needs a changeset file in the PR. No changeset, no merge — the bot will nag you. Majors are rare and go through the design council first. The full policy, with examples of what counts as breaking, lives on the internal page below.

wiki page, bahip-yahip: https://grafana.qirvanlabs.corp/browse/display/projects/cc3a1b9dbfc9

Ticket: Prototype workshop, Hallowfen Annex, room B2. The milling bench area has been re-zoned and the workshop door now requires keypad entry at all hours, including daytime. Assistants booking bench time for the Quellan build team should brief visitors on eye protection before entry. Cleaning crews retain separate access. For team members needing entry this week, use the code below.

staff pass of baweg-bawep = bdg-AIU-1